Bathroom Fixture & Tile Update

A dated 1970s bathroom updated with subway tile, brushed-nickel accessories, renewed caulking, and a backlit LED mirror.

Project Story

How the Project Came Together

01

The Challenge

The room was functional but visually dated, and aging caulking and accessories made otherwise serviceable surfaces feel worn.

02

The Approach

The sound room layout was retained while targeted finishes, accessories, tile details, and sealant were updated in a coordinated palette.

03

The Result

The bathroom feels lighter and more current without the cost, disruption, or waste of complete demolition.

Planning the Work

The existing layout and serviceable finishes were retained, then the most visible and moisture-sensitive details were prioritized. Finish colours, accessory heights, mounting locations, tile transitions, and sealant joints were reviewed as one compact update.

Bathroom Fixture & Tile Update installation detail

Craftsmanship & Installation

Old accessories and failed caulking were removed carefully to avoid unnecessary surface damage. New fixtures were aligned securely, tile details were finished cleanly, and wet-area joints received appropriate preparation before new sealant was applied.

Bathroom Fixture & Tile Update finished detail

Value for the Homeowner

The room gained a fresher, more current appearance without the cost and downtime of rebuilding a functional bathroom. Renewed sealant and secure accessories also improved day-to-day maintenance and confidence around wet areas.

Scope Completed

Key Improvements

Work Completed

  • Updated faucet and bathroom accessories
  • Renewed caulking at the tub surround and vanity
  • Installed a modern backlit vanity mirror

Materials & Finish Decisions

  • Brushed-nickel accessories and compatible anchors
  • Subway tile, grout, and finished edge details
  • Mildew-resistant bathroom sealant
  • Backlit LED vanity mirror with coordinated electrical work
